Trade Agreement: NAFTA/AIT/Canada-Peru FTA/Canada-Colombia FTA Tendering Procedures: All interested suppliers may submit a bid Attachment: YES (MERX) Electronic Competitive Procurement Strategy: Lowest/Lower Bid Comprehensive Land Claim Agreement: No Nature of Requirements: Web Based Security Awareness Program W6369-13DE42/A Reynolds, Diane Telephone: 819-956-1141 E-mail: Diane.Reynolds@tpsgc-pwgsc.gc.ca The purpose of a Web Based Security Awareness Program is to establish measures that will mitigate threats and help eliminate, or significantly reduce to an acceptable level, the security risks posed by careless users. Consequently, the need for this type of program is to make sure that all Department of National Defence (DND) and Canadian Forces (CF) military members and civilian employees are conscious of policies and procedures addressing security matters. The objectives are to: Increase the efficiency and effectiveness of the current security awareness training program in Physical, Personnel, Information Management (IM), IT and Cyber security training; Provide a self-paced eLearning course that can be expanded to meet new needs for awareness and training in areas such as IM, Access to Information and Privacy, Information Security, Personnel Security, Physical Security, Contract Security etc.; Provide a self-paced eLearning course tailored to meet the requirements of a number of different departmental audiences, to include: users, IT Security Practitioners, Managers, and Senior Officials; Provide a self-paced eLearning course available 24/7. The period of the Contract is from date of Contract for a period of one year with an irrevocable option to extend the term of the Contract by up to four additional one-year periods.
